Instructions
Boil the liquid
In a large, heavy-bottomed pot, bring 4 cups of water or broth to a boil over medium-high heat. Add 1 tsp of salt to season the liquid.
Astuce de chef : Using broth instead of water adds a depth of flavour to the polenta.
Add the polenta
Gradually whisk in 1 cup of coarse cornmeal to prevent lumps. Reduce the heat to low, allowing the mixture to simmer gently.
Astuce de chef : Whisk continuously until the polenta begins to thicken.
Slow-cook the polenta
For coarse polenta, cook for approximately 30 minutes, stirring frequently. For instant polenta, cook for about 5 minutes. Adjust the heat to maintain a gentle simmer.
Astuce de chef : If the polenta becomes too thick, add a bit more water to reach the desired consistency.
Incorporate butter and cheese
Once cooked, remove from heat and stir in 2 tbsp of unsalted butter and 1/2 cup of grated Parmesan cheese until melted and creamy.
Astuce de chef : Adjust seasoning with salt and pepper to taste.
Check consistency
The polenta should be smooth and creamy, not too thick. If needed, add more liquid and stir to incorporate.
Astuce de chef : For a richer texture, add a splash of cream or milk.
Serve immediately
Transfer the polenta to a serving dish and serve hot. Top with additional Parmesan or herbs if desired.
Astuce de chef : Serve as a base for meats or vegetables for a complete meal.
